NTEN is an international nonprofit organization based in the United States. Founded in 2000, NTEN offers training and certificate programs for nonprofit staff learning about the equitable use of technology. Their CEO Amy Sample Ward was on the... Wikipedia
Assets: 1.73 million USD (2012)
Income: 3.158 million USD (2012)
Tax ID: 91-2072298
Founded: 2000
Headquarters: Oregon
